Creating a seamless user experience (UX) is essential for retaining visitors and encouraging conversions on your website. This article discusses key elements to consider for improving user experience.
Begin by understanding the needs and preferences of your users. Conduct surveys or usability testing to gain insights into how visitors interact with your site. This information will guide your design decisions.
A key aspect of UX is intuitive navigation. Ensure that users can easily find information by organizing content logically and providing clear menus. A well-structured site reduces frustration and enhances usability.
Website loading speed significantly impacts user experience. Optimize images, leverage browser caching, and minimize HTTP requests to improve loading times and keep users engaged.
With the rise in mobile usage, a responsive design is crucial. Your website should adapt seamlessly to various screen sizes and devices, providing a consistent experience for all users.
Effective CTAs guide users toward desired actions, such as signing up for newsletters or making purchases. Use clear language and visually appealing buttons to encourage engagement.
The way content is presented plays a significant role in user experience. Utilize headings, bullet points, and visuals to break up text and make content more digestible.
Enhancing user experience is vital for the success of any website. By understanding user needs, implementing intuitive navigation, optimizing loading speeds, and creating engaging content, you can create a seamless experience that keeps visitors coming back.
